How can I copy a clip multiple times over (like a LOT of times)?

Hello!


I've got a 10 sec video sample that I want to loop and make it into a HOUR long video.


I know how to make a "loop" with copy pasting and then applying a transition effect.


My problem is that I need to copy and paste the same clip A LOT of times over to make an hour long.


Is there a solution for that other then manually copying and pasting until my hands bleed? ;)

Select/Copy, then Paste, Paste, Paste . . . ten times. Then select as a batch the ten you just pasted, and Paste, Paste, Paste . . . another ten times the batch of ten you just selected. That last step will add 100 clips. Select that 100 as a batch and you are off to the races.
